Read MoreAsk AC-U-KWIK: Airport Elevation Changes
/I noticed that AC-U-KWIK recently raised the field elevation at my airport by eleven feet. Why is that?
Often, the FAA will change an airport’s official elevation and AC-U-KWIK reports these changes every 56 days. The airport could have been surveyed many years ago with inaccurate equipment, and may have recently undergone a new geographical survey. New runways or other construction projects can affect official elevation as well.
